About This Plant

The Calliope series represents a genuine breakthrough in geranium breeding, crossing the best traits of zonal and ivy geraniums into a single, high-performing plant. 'Calliope Hot Pink' gives you the semi-double flowers and robust bloom production of a zonal, combined with the trailing, flexible stems and heat tolerance of an ivy geranium. The flowers are an unapologetically bright, vivid hot pink in large, rounded clusters that keep coming from spring through fall.

Calliope geraniums are heat-loving, drought-tolerant once established, and exceptionally well-branched and vigorous. They quickly fill hanging baskets and patio planters, and their trailing stems work just as well spilling over the edges of window boxes or raised beds.
